Bay Colony Antiques is proud to offer for sale this exceptional early 20th-century antique oak 9-drawer index card file cabinet crafted by Vetter Desk Works of Rochester, New York. Founded in the late 19th century, Vetter Desk Works was known for producing high-quality office furniture, including chairs, desks, and file cabinets. We buy and sell a lot of antique file cabinets and can’t recall ever having a Vetter file. The cabinet is well made and retains its original factory finish, which is in good condition for its approximate 120 years of age. Its original Vetter decal is mostly intact and prominently displayed at the top center, adding to its authenticity and charm. The cabinet’s craftsmanship is evident in the dovetail joinery that connects the top and bottom to the sides, ensuring durability for many more years to come.
This file cabinet features nine index card-sized drawers, each with its original thumb-molded index card plates and backplates for file rods. It’s not uncommon to see the file rods removed because the file folders that worked with that system became obsolete shortly after. Each drawer also has a solid bottom, eliminating the common center gap seen in other cabinets of this style, ensuring safe and versatile storage. The drawers have useable dimensions of 5 1/16” wide x 11” deep x 3 1/2” tall, with a full interior depth of 13 1/2” available if you remove the tension plates and drawer backing. This Vetter file cabinet is not only a functional storage solution but also a nice piece of Rochester history for any office or home. The overall dimensions of the cabinet are 20” wide x 15 1/2” deep (16” with pull) x 13 1/2” tall.
